Just two months after his debut album, the Houston artist returns with a heartfelt collaboration featuring Stray Kids’ Hyunjin.
Genre-bending singer-songwriter d4vd is back with another deeply emotional release — this time teaming up with Hyunjin of K-pop supergroup Stray Kids for the moving new single “Always Love.” The track arrives just two months after d4vd dropped his long-anticipated debut album, WITHERED, in April.
While WITHERED was packed with vulnerability and raw storytelling, “Always Love” proves that d4vd still has more to express. On the track, both artists reflect on love that lingers even after it’s gone, trading soft melodies and heartfelt lines over a dreamy, atmospheric instrumental.
For Hyunjin, the collaboration marks a rare crossover into English-language alt-pop, and he rises to the occasion with a subtle but emotional performance that perfectly complements d4vd’s soulful delivery. The chemistry between the two artists feels natural, bridging Houston’s introspective edge with K-pop’s polished emotive style.
d4vd has quickly become known for his ability to turn emotional moments into cinematic soundscapes, and “Always Love” fits seamlessly into his growing catalog. It’s gentle, bittersweet, and universally relatable — a song that speaks to letting go while still holding on.
